config

OpenBSD system configuration
git clone git://jacobedwards.org/config
Log | Files | Refs | README

commit a04722b350909e0f27b40ccd73c1836c13255e02
parent fb74a60ff7f28969f7dd04efa4e00541d6bc637f
Author: Jacob R. Edwards <jacobouno@protonmail.com>
Date:   Thu, 19 Nov 2020 13:20:34 -0800

Remove git alias module

Make the `gcc' alias a git(1) alias, remove the large remote
repository initializing functions, and move the `g' alias to `main'.

Diffstat:
Dmodules/aliases/.config/aliases/git | 24------------------------
Mmodules/aliases/.config/aliases/main | 3+--
Mmodules/git/.config/git/config | 1+
3 files changed, 2 insertions(+), 26 deletions(-)

diff --git a/modules/aliases/.config/aliases/git b/modules/aliases/.config/aliases/git @@ -1,24 +0,0 @@ -# git shell aliases and functions - -alias g="git" -alias gcc="git rev-list HEAD --count" - -# initialize repository and set it as origin -git_rinit() { - local rpath="${1:?Remote path not given}" - local remote="${2:-git}" - - ssh_gitinit "$remote" "$rpath" - git init - git remote add origin "$remote:$rpath" - git config branch.master.remote origin - git config branch.master.merge refs/heads/master -} - -# initialize a bare repository over ssh. -ssh_gitinit() { - local rpath="${1:?Remote path not given}" - local remote="${2:-git}" - - ssh "$remote" "git init --bare --shared=true '$rpath'" -} diff --git a/modules/aliases/.config/aliases/main b/modules/aliases/.config/aliases/main @@ -29,6 +29,7 @@ alias su="sfeed_update" alias vim="vim -p" alias f="$EDITOR" +alias g="git" alias l="$PAGER" alias t="tmux" @@ -48,8 +49,6 @@ fp() { } include cd -include complex -include git include history include mpc include private diff --git a/modules/git/.config/git/config b/modules/git/.config/git/config @@ -16,6 +16,7 @@ cg = config --global co = checkout br = branch + cc = rev-list HEAD --count [color] ui = never [core]